Unlikely allies rally for road construction funding BY BRIAN MACKEY, Lincoln Courier, IL
On a makeshift dais in front of an Abraham Lincoln statue were an unusual coalition of administration officials, labor leaders and business advocates. Mike Zahn, business manager of Operating Engineers Local 965, kicked off the rally.
'As I was working my way through the crowd to get up here today, I ran into laborers talking to Chamber of Commerce members ... I ran into carpenters talking to pavement contractors ... I ran into Teamsters talking with members of the Municipal League,' Zahn said.------------------------------------------- posted 12:24 PM :: reference link ::
